What is Nonlinear Electrical and Dielectric Properties of (Ca, Ta)-Doped TiO2 Varistors about?

Ca, Ta)-doped TiO 2 varistors with high nonlinear coefficients were obtained by ceramic sintering process. The nonlinear electrical and dielectric properties of the samples doped with 1.0 mol% Ca and different concentrations of Ta (0.05-2.0 mol%) were investigated. Especially, the effects of Ta dopant on the nonlinear and dielectric properties of the (Ca, Ta)-doped TiO 2 varistors were studied in detail. When the concentration of Ta is 0.5 mol%, the sample possesses the highest nonlinear coefficient (16.6). By analogy to a grain-boundary atomic defect model, the effects of Ta and the nonlinear electrical behavior of the TiO 2 system were explained.
